4. Deep dive: Who is St. Charbel? Why is he exploding in popularity?

St. Charbel Makhlouf, a Lebanese hermit, is becoming one of the most beloved saints of the century.

Father explains why:

  • Lived a hidden, humble, ascetic life
  • 23 years in community + 23 years as a hermit
  • Entire life centered on the Holy Eucharist
  • Body discovered incorrupt with supernatural light rising from his tomb
  • Over 29,000 documented miracles since 1950
  • Miracles among Muslims, Druze, Orthodox, and nonbelievers
  • Global pilgrims: 2 million+ per year

One stunning story:

A Muslim sheikh publicly visited St. Charbel’s shrine to thank him for healing his mother of cancer.

“Why would God confirm the life of a hermit who spent his life before the Eucharist,” Father asks, “unless the Eucharist is truly what the Church says it is?”
